Graphic design monitors aren't gaming monitors with extra steps. They're a different category optimized for color accuracy, factory calibration, wide gamut coverage (Adobe RGB, P3, sometimes Rec. 2020), and uniform luminance across the panel. We tested 7 monitors specifically for graphic design, print prep, and digital art work in 2026.
How We Tested
Every monitor was calibrated to a reference profile using a SpyderX Pro colorimeter, then verified against the manufacturer's factory calibration report. We measured: color gamut coverage (sRGB, Adobe RGB, P3), Delta E accuracy (under 2 is good, under 1 is excellent), luminance uniformity (variance under 10% across the panel), and viewing-angle color shift.

1. Eizo ColorEdge CG2700S — Best for Serious Print Work
Eizo ColorEdge is the gold standard for print prep, fine art, and photography. Built-in colorimeter hardware-calibrates the monitor on schedule. Adobe RGB 99% and P3 98% coverage. Uniformity equalizer compensates for panel hot-spots in real-time. The CG2700S also has a built-in shade hood option and SDI/HDMI/DisplayPort for video work.
This is what high-end design studios and pro labs buy. The price reflects it — $2,500 is a serious investment but for paid design work it's a 7-10 year tool.
2. Apple Studio Display — Best for Mac Designers
For Mac users in the Apple ecosystem, the Studio Display is the most polished factory-calibrated monitor. 5K resolution (5120×2880) means text and design vector work look incredibly sharp. P3 wide color, True Tone, factory calibrated to Delta E under 2. Built-in webcam and speakers.
The downsides: only one cable (Thunderbolt 4), no height adjustment without the pricier stand, and no Adobe RGB coverage (P3 only).
3. BenQ PD3225U — Best Value Wide-Gamut
The PD3225U at $1,499 brings Eizo-tier color accuracy at half the price. Pantone Validated, Calman Verified, hardware Pantone Skin Tone Validation, AQColor with Delta E under 1.5 out of box. 32" 4K is the sweet spot for design work.

What Actually Matters in a Design Monitor
Color gamut coverage: For web/screen-only design, P3 99% is enough. For print prep, Adobe RGB 95%+ is required. For broadcast/cinema, Rec. 2020 coverage matters.
Factory calibration vs hardware calibration: Factory calibration is one-time at the factory. Hardware calibration lets you re-calibrate the monitor itself (the panel's LUT) every 3-6 months. For long-term color accuracy, hardware calibration matters.
Delta E: A measure of color error. Under 2 is professionally acceptable. Under 1 is excellent. Look at uniformity Delta E too, not just center-of-screen.
Resolution: 4K (3840×2160) is the standard for 27-32" design monitors. 5K (5120×2880) is a luxury for Mac users — sharper text, easier vector work.
Panel type: IPS still dominates design — best uniformity and color accuracy. OLED has perfect blacks but uniformity issues and burn-in risk over years of static design tool usage.
Stand and ergonomics: Height adjustment is non-negotiable. Pivot to portrait is useful for long-form design work.
What to Skip
"Gaming monitors" marketed for design: Often have OLED with great color but lack factory calibration, Pantone validation, or hardware calibration.
Sub-$400 4K monitors: Color uniformity is typically poor. Color accuracy drifts within a year. Save for $700+.
Wide-aspect (21:9, 32:9) for primary design: Great for video editing timelines, awkward for design grids.
Pro Tips
Calibrate every 3-6 months with a hardware colorimeter. Even factory-calibrated monitors drift over time.
Set monitor brightness to 80-120 cd/m² for print prep (matches printed-paper viewing conditions). 150-200 cd/m² for digital-only work.
Use a hood if your work area has bright overhead lighting. Reflections kill perceived contrast.
Soft-proof in your design software to simulate how the work will appear in different color spaces.
Adobe RGB or P3 — which color space matters for graphic design in 2026?
For web and digital design, P3 99% is enough — matches modern phones and Apple devices. For print prep (CMYK conversion), Adobe RGB 95%+ is required. For both, get a monitor that covers both gamuts (Eizo CG, BenQ PD3225U).
Is the Apple Studio Display good enough for professional design?
For Mac-based digital design (web, app, social media graphics), yes. For print prep that requires Adobe RGB, no — it's P3-only. For photo editing, it's adequate but not the strongest pick.
How often should I calibrate my monitor?
Every 3-6 months for serious design work. Factory-calibrated monitors drift over time as the backlight ages. Hardware-calibration monitors (Eizo, ASUS ProArt PA) make this easier.
Do I need a colorimeter for graphic design?
Yes if you take design seriously. SpyderX Pro ($170) is the entry point. Factory calibration drifts over time and varies from panel to panel — calibrating yourself is the only way to maintain consistency.
Can I use a TV as a graphic design monitor?
Not recommended. TVs prioritize processing for video (smoothing, motion interpolation) that degrades design work. Color accuracy is rarely calibrated. Use a real monitor.
OLED or IPS for graphic design?
IPS for design work — better color uniformity, no burn-in risk from static design tools. OLED has perfect blacks and vivid colors but uniformity is uneven across the panel.
